Borkowice – a world-class paleontological site with footprints and bones of Early Jurassic dinosaurs

As part of the implementation of the Polish Geological Survey numerous and perfectly preserved dinosaur footprints were discovered in the upper Hettangian (Lower Jurassic) barrier-lagoon deposits, outcropping in the ceramic clay pit in Borkowice (Przysucha County, Poland). A large part of the specimens shows (especially visible in 3D scans) three-dimensional natural casts of dinosaur feet, on which anatomical features and impressions of the scaly skin are preserved in unusual details. These are the best-preserved traces of dinosaurs so far discovered in Poland and the quality of their preservation is equal to the best-known discoveries worldwide. In order for such a state of preservation to be possible, a very special sequence of sedimentary/taphonomic events had to take place in a very short time. The collection also includes records of ethology (behaviour) left by dinosaurs running, swimming, resting and sitting on a muddy sediment, as well as many enigmatic biogenic structures, probably related to various life activities of dinosaurs living there. So far, several hundred dinosaur tracks, representing at least seven different species of these animals have been collected and secured in Borkowice, and the prospects for new finds are much more promising. Unique bone remains of ornithischian dinosaurs preserved in the form of casts have also been found. It is necessary to act in cooperation with local authorities and the entrepreneur exploiting the clay deposits in order to secure and protect the geoheritage site.
